Transaction f41357252d78d75bfd630d5f610f21ae58e23306a7d79b02e1ca20ab1e08c977

2 Input
1 Outputs
  • f41357252d78d75bfd630d5f610f21ae58e23306a7d79b02e1ca20ab1e08c977:0
  • value  375990
    address  3EcSfGdxErQAABuN7RcpdUj1RCNJaEvMBo